Morrowind is better than Oblivion by far.
There are lots of reasons for this but I cba listing them all - my main reason is the level of difficult.
If I was to describe to someone what Oblivion is like when compared to Morrowind in one sentence it would be "Morrowind on easy mode". Its just not hard to complete the game =/
Morrowind was epic - you HAD to level up to progress. Oblivion had no level boundaries which effectively meant you could complete the game at lvl 10. What the developers did was recognize all the things in Morrowind that are annoying - the walking distance and the need to lvl as well as the killing of a quest NPC - then tried to "fix" them in Oblivion.
However all they did was remove the effort from the game. I know it may sound strange but a good game shouldn't be fun ALL the time. It needs sections that are annoying or frustrating to allow for a real sense of satisfaction when you complete the game.
Effectively all the NPC's on oblivion lvl with you and there gear changes as yours does. So if you are lvl 20 you will come up against lvl 20 thugs who will have a mix of glass and leather armour. As you advance the thugs increase in lvl proportional to you and also have better gear.
Basically it makes me wonder whats the point in lvling? You might as well stay low lvl, fight the through game with crap gear and be done with it. Personally I got bored and just grabbed a load of chameleon gear and walked the game. Nicht sehr gut.
